Leadership Review Briefing — Sunsetting the Brightline Kettle Series

Team, quick heads-up before Thursday's review. We're winding down the Brightline kettle line after a solid twelve-year run. Sales at the Fernwick and Dalmore branches have dipped below sustainable levels, and parts sourcing keeps getting pricier. Marta Holloway will walk us through the phase-out schedule and trade-in offers for existing customers. Please hold off on any customer messaging until corporate signs off. The note below covers what comes next.

internal memo for tagef-hadup: Gross margin on Ulaath came in at 15 percent against a plan of 5 percent. Only 7 of the 120 pilot accounts renewed Ulaath, so a churn review is set for October 15.

**Ticket: Config drift in catalogue import workers (Shelfhound)**

For the weekly sync: the three Shelfhound import workers that ingest MARC feeds from partner libraries have drifted apart. Worker B still applies the old deduplication threshold, which explains the duplicate holdings reported by the Northgate branch last Tuesday. Worker C has a batch size that was hand-edited during the October incident and never reverted. We should redeploy all three from the canonical template. For reference, the intended configuration is below.

config for bawef-tajof:
RALMIR_PIN=7092
RALMIR_METRICS_HOST=metrics.ralmir.paliqcorp.corp
RALMIR_LOG_LEVEL=error
RALMIR_TENANT=tamix

Hey Priya,

Handing off the Ostrel event schema registry before I'm out. Compatibility checks run nightly; if a producer team complains about rejected schemas, it's almost always a missing default on a new field. The admin UI is flaky in the staging cluster, so use the CLI there. If you ever get locked out of the registry owner account, the break-glass flow will ask for the recovery passphrase below.

recovery phrase for fajeg-kawep: druix-gorius-briax-ulaeth-fraox-lammir-pelox-jormir-pelwyn-julir